Output 8448353c66d46e925f4ce8a07f68531c11c23b62c4aabe158427208397685c73:2

value
76250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c2221a7cb91e9ffa67cdd39521c661462a05a4d OP_EQUAL
address
3LJNfAzLfgiUUMgDmJRicG32FwhYAfpcFy
transaction
8448353c66d46e925f4ce8a07f68531c11c23b62c4aabe158427208397685c73
spent
true